About Jit Sarkar
Jit Sarkar is a scholar working on Astronomy and Astrophysics, Atomic and Molecular Physics, and Optics and Nuclear and High Energy Physics, having authored 36 papers that have together received 570 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Dust and Plasma Wave Phenomena (21 papers), Ionosphere and magnetosphere dynamics (17 papers) and Topological Materials and Phenomena (6 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Astronomy and Astrophysics (209 citations), Atomic and Molecular Physics, and Optics (380 citations) and Statistical and Nonlinear Physics (122 citations). Jit Sarkar has collaborated with scholars based in India, Australia and Tunisia. Frequent co-authors include Swarniv Chandra, Jyotirmoy Goswami, Basudev Ghosh, Chinmay Das, Chiranjib Mitra, Sourabh Singh, Partha Chakrabarti, Ankita Sarkar, Tanusree Das and Sandip Paul. Their work appears in journals such as Proceedings of the National Academy of Sciences, Journal of Applied Physics and Scientific Reports.
